Frequently Asked Questions
What is the typical current consumption of the synthesizer?
The typical DC current consumption is 6 mA at 3V.
How do I power down the device to save power?
Bring the PWDN pin LOW. The power down function is gated by the charge pump to prevent frequency jumps.
What voltage range can be used for the supply?
The supply voltage (Vcc) can range from 2.7V to 5.5V.
How is serial data transferred into the LMX2314/LMX2315?
Data is transferred via a three-line MICROWIRE interface: Data, Applications Enable, and Clock.
